United Kingdom 2 Guns Steelbook (Entertainment Store Exclusive) (UK)

2 Guns Entertainment Store Exclusive Blu-Ray Steelbook:

1. Debossed title treatment
2. Matte finish to go with the distressed, used bank note artistic theme that runs throughout
3. Limited to 4,000 copies worldwide
4. Entertainment Store sticker

Special features, release date and price is TBC – pre-order will be live at midday BST on Friday 27th September 2013 exclusively at The Entertainment Store on Rakuten Play.com.
